Block
#12,491,437
36w
8 txs1,097,567 confs
Transactions
8
Total Output
₳5,148,464.47
$778.37K
Fees
₳3.73
Size
19.73 KB
20,203 bytes
Details
Hash
3fdfab8c86c895a98fb4b74ffa66c3df36404f3c02232026aa453e1eabb2e5eb
Epoch / Slot
Epoch 587 · slot 168,368,132 · epoch-slot 147,332
Timestamp
36w · Wed, 08 Oct 2025 14:40:23 GMT
Block producer
VRF key
vrf_vk1w…fqvkecw6
Op cert
f6024885…1bae24ef
Op cert counter
29